Following an overwhelming 4-1 (11-4, 11-5, 11-8, 5-11, 11-8) victory over Japanese ace Hina Hayata, top-ranked Sun Yingsha has qualified for the Women’s Singles final at the 2023 ITTF World Table Tennis Championships Finals. It is confirmed that Sun Yingsha will clash against compatriot Chen Meng in the final.

Following his 4-2 (11-5, 7-11, 12-10, 11-7, 8-11, 11-8) victory over Liang Jingkun in the 2023 ITTF World Table Tennis Championships Finals, top-seed Fan Zhendong has qualified for the Men’s Singles final, where he will defend his title against second-seed Wang Chuqin. With a 4-1 (11-9, 11-8, 11-3, 6-11, 11-7) victory over three-time champion Ma Long, Wang Chuqin has qualified for the Men’s Singles final. Wang will enter his first World Championships final as a result, and Ma suffered his first loss at the competition since 2013.
Meanwhile, the Women’s Doubles competition at this tournament was won by Chen Meng & Wang Yidi. In their victory over Jeon Jihee & Shin Yubin, the Chinese duo posted an astounding 3-0 (11-8, 11-7, 12-10) score-line to win the gold. Fan Zhendong & Wang Chuqin have won the coveted Iran Cup Men’s Doubles trophy as the Chinese pair overcame a slow start to defeat Jang Woojin & Lim Jonghoon by score of 3-0 (13-11, 11-6, 11-5).
ITTF World Table Tennis Championships Finals 2023: results & schedule
Menโs Singles Semi-Final (27th May)
- China Fan Zhendong 4-2 (11-5, 7-11, 12-10, 11-7, 8-11, 11-8) China Liang Jingkun
- China Ma Long 1-4 (9-11, 8-11, 3-11, 11-6, 7-11) China Wang Chuqin
Womenโs Singles Semi-Final (27th May)
- China Sun Yingsha 4-1 (11-4, 11-5, 11-8, 5-11, 11-8) Japan Hina Hayata
- China Chen Meng 4-1 (5-11, 13-11, 14-12, 11-6, 11-7) China Chen Xingtong
Menโs Doubles Final (27th May)
- Wang Chuqin / Fan Zhendong (China) 3-0 (13-11, 11-6, 11-5) Jang Woo-jin / Lim Jong-hoon (South Korea)
Womenโs Doubles Final (27th May)
- Shin Yu-bin / Jeon Ji-hee (South Korea) 0-3 (8-11, 7-11, 10-12) Chen Meng / Wang Yidi (China)
Menโs Singles Final (28th May)
- China Fan Zhendong vs China Wang Chuqin
Womenโs Singles Final (28th May)
- China Sun Yingsha vs China Chen Meng
